Job Description
We are seeking a Senior Clinical Psychologist to join our team in the Child Development Unit. The successful candidate will be responsible for providing specialist clinical psychology assessment, diagnosis, and consultancy for children with complex developmental differences.
About the Opportunity
* Provide expert clinical psychology services to children with complex needs.
* Develop and implement evidence-based treatment plans.
* Collaborate with multidisciplinary teams to ensure integrated client care.
Required Skills and Qualifications
* Appropriate Degree or equivalent qualification and general registration with the Psychology Board of Australia.
* Registration as a Clinical Psychologist with the Australian Health Practitioner Regulation Agency.
* Broad experience working as a Clinical Psychologist within the paediatric field with a minimum of 5 years clinical experience.
Benefits
* Relocation financial support may be negotiated.
* Salary package including benefits such as mortgage assistance and access to fitness programs.

The Women's & Children's Health Network is a leading provider of health care for women, babies, children and young people across South Australia. We offer specialist care for children with acute and chronic conditions, state of the art maternity and obstetric care services, and community based services reaching hundreds of thousands of families and communities across SA.
